易语言是主流编程语言吗?易语言是什么

易语言是主流编程语言吗?

首先,要明确易语言是一种基于Windows操作系统的可视化编程语言,它采用了类C++语言的面向对象思想和VB语言的可视化编程方式。易语言在国内有着较广的应用基础,尤其是在小型企业和中小学IT教育中,易语言得到了广泛的应用。但是相比于其他主流编程语言(如Java、Python、C++等),在国际范围内易语言的使用率相对较低,尚不算是主流编程语言。

易语言是什么

易语言是一款可视化编程语言。它是由中国人民大学计算机教研室主任黄震先生和他的团队独立开发的,易语言的开发目的是使编程更容易,让计算机编程变得简单易学。易语言基于Windows操作系统,使用中文语言编写,简化了程序员学习图形用户界面和操作系统API的过程,因此易语言被誉为中文编程语言的典型代表。

在易语言中,编写代码不再需要高深的数学知识,代码精简易懂,学习曲线较平缓。因此,它在国内的教育界和程序开发领域中具有一定的市场。

易语言示例

示例一

以下为在易语言中编写的一个简单的“Hello,World!”程序:

程序框架 新建窗口

'在窗口中添加一个标签,并设置内容
窗口设标题("Hello,World!")
标签设字体大小(20)
标签设居中对齐(True)
标签设置内容("Hello,World!")

以上代码在易语言中实现了创建一个新窗口,在窗口中添加一个居中对齐的标签,并设置标签内容为"Hello,World!"。

示例二

以下是一个使用易语言编写的简单计算器程序,实现了四则运算:

程序框架 新建窗口

'定义输入框
DEF 输入框_数值_1,数值=""
DEF 输入框_数值_2,数值=""

'定义输出框
DEF 输出框_结果,宽度=200,高度=40,字体大小=18

'定义计算方法
function 计算(运算符号)
结果 = 0
选择运算符号分支
  case "+"
    结果=数值1+数值2
  case "-"
    结果=数值1-数值2
  case "*"
    结果=数值1*数值2
  case "/"
    结果=数值1/数值2
  case else
    输出箱("未知运算符")
  endselect
  返回 结果
endfunction

'在窗口中添加一个输入框和一个计算按钮
窗口设标题("四则运算器")

输入框(输入框_数值_1, 提示="请输入第一个数值", 宽度=200, 高度=40)
输入框(输入框_数值_2, 提示="请输入第二个数值", 宽度=200, 高度=40)

按钮("计算", 宽度=100, 高度=40, 操作=[
  计算结果=计算("+")
  输出框设居中对齐(True)
  输出框设置内容("计算结果为:"&计算结果)
])

以上代码实现了在易语言中编写一个简单计算器程序,可以实现简单的四则运算操作。程序包含了一个新建窗口,定义输入框、输出框和计算方法等函数。该程序演示了易语言的可视化编程方式,同时说明易语言适合初学者和中小型企业的编程需求。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:易语言是主流编程语言吗?易语言是什么 - Python技术站

(0)
上一篇 2023年5月27日
下一篇 2023年5月27日

相关文章

  • php读取目录及子目录下所有文件名的方法

    首先,我们可以使用opendir()函数打开一个目录,接着使用readdir()函数读取该目录下的所有文件和子目录的文件名,再使用递归进行遍历子目录中的所有文件。下面是完整的代码示例: function read_directory($dir) { $files = array(); if(is_dir($dir)) { $handle = opendir(…

    PHP 2023年5月26日
    00
  • 详解PHP导入导出CSV文件

    下面我来详细讲解“详解PHP导入导出CSV文件”的完整攻略。 1. CSV文件格式简介 CSV(Comma Separated Values)文件指以逗号为分隔符进行编码的文本文件。CSV文件可以通过电子表格软件(如Excel)打开、编辑和保存,也可以用纯文本编辑器进行编辑。CSV文件可以存储所有不含格式的文本数据,它是一种常见的数据交换格式。CSV文件的每…

    PHP 2023年5月26日
    00
  • XP IIS5.1 + PHP 5.2.1 + MySQL 5.0.37 + Zend 3.2.6 + phpMyAdmin-2.10.0.2环境配置

    下面是XP IIS5.1 + PHP 5.2.1 + MySQL 5.0.37 + Zend 3.2.6 + phpMyAdmin-2.10.0.2环境配置攻略的详细步骤: 步骤一:安装IIS5.1 在开始菜单中选择“控制面板”,然后选择“添加或删除程序”。 在“添加或删除程序”中选择“添加/删除Windows组件”。 在“Windows组件向导”中选择“I…

    PHP 2023年5月24日
    00
  • php数组中包含中文的排序方法

    对于包含中文的PHP数组排序,有两种不同的方法可以实现,分别是使用array_multisort()函数和usort()函数。 使用array_multisort()函数排序 array_multisort()函数是PHP的一个组合排序函数,可以对多组数据进行排序,本方法需要使用此函数实现。 步骤如下: 1.1 类型转换 由于中文排序和字符串排序不同,需要将…

    PHP 2023年5月26日
    00
  • 2014最热门的24个php类库汇总

    首先,为了让读者更容易了解本篇攻略的结构,我们需要为其添加合适的标题,例如: 2014最热门的24个php类库汇总攻略 接下来,我们需要按照常规的markdown语法,编写出详细的攻略内容,包含以下几个方面: 介绍 在攻略的介绍部分,我们需要向读者解释本篇文章的主题和内容,同时也要适当地解释什么是php类库。 一个php类库是一系列PHP类的集合,它们提供了…

    PHP 2023年5月23日
    00
  • 查找php配置文件php.ini所在路径的二种方法

    一、使用phpinfo()函数查找php.ini所在路径 在你的Web服务器上创建一个info.php文件,代码如下: <?php phpinfo(); ?> 把该文件上传到你的服务器运行。通过访问该文件的URL,会看到一份PHP信息的清单。 查找 Loaded Configuration File,即可找到php.ini文件所在路径。例如: L…

    PHP 2023年5月26日
    00
  • php递归删除目录下的文件但保留的实例分享

    我将为您详细讲解 “php递归删除目录下的文件但保留的实例分享” 的完整攻略。 需求描述 假设您现在有一个文件目录,里面包含多个子目录和文件,您需要清空该文件目录中的所有文件,但保留所有子目录(不删除)。为了方便操作和代码重用,我们可以使用递归函数来实现文件夹的清空操作。 解决方案 我们可以使用递归函数来清空文件夹中的所有文件,但保留所有子目录。我们可以按照…

    PHP 2023年5月27日
    00
  • php filter协议使用方法

    PHP filter协议使用方法 PHP filter协议是一种用于过滤数据的协议,可以用于过滤输入、输出和数据。本文将详细讲解PHP filter协议的使用方法,包括如何使用filter_var()函数和filter_input()函数来过滤数据。 filter_var()函数 filter_var()函数用于过滤一个变量,接受两个参数:要过滤的变量和过滤…

    PHP 2023年5月12日
    00
合作推广
合作推广
分享本页
返回顶部